Salesfloor offers a 360° view of your business with its Weekly Dashboard Reporting. The report's format is organized into 2 sections: KPIs & Report.
- KPIs: provides your main metrics for the last 28 days (4 weeks) and your sales & sales/user growth in the last 6 months
- Report: provides a complete snapshot of your metrics by week, month, and year.
KPIs section
Each metric is displayed in the format of a card with a title, a value, and a measure against the target.

Report section
The header displays the date of the report, the week number, and the release date.
Each metric in the report is measured in time. In the example above, the week number is 27 and the month is August.
The list of metrics is displayed on the left of the table and for every metric, you can follow the progress of your business using the available views:
Current Month/Week: includes all weeks of the month. In the example, it has the month of August – with respective weeks 27, 28, 29 & 30. This represents the current Month:
This view can be hidden using the control button Show/Hide Current Month:
The Week/Month view displays the results during the current year in the column format. To note, when the weeks are displayed, the months are hidden and vice-versa:
For the Week & Month view, you can toggle between them using the Show/Hide Weeks button:
In the middle section of the report, each metric is measured as Month to Date (MTD), Month to Date vs Last Year Month to Date (LYMTD), Year to Date (YTD), and Year to Date vs Last Year:
